Molecular phylogeny study of Xamilenis Raf. recognition as the segregate genus in the tribe Sileneae

Abstract

Background. Xamilenis is oligotypic genus recognised in tribe Sileneae sinse 2001. Conception of the Xamilenis recognition as small segregate genus was examined by molecular phylogeny methods. Materials and methods. We analyzed nuclear (ITS1-5,8S-ITS2) and chloroplast (gene trnL intron) sequences obtained from several species of the genus from different localities and compared with other Sileneae species. Phylogeny trees were constructed via neigbor joining and bayesian approaches. Results. ITS p-distances within Xamilenis genus were similar to those between Xamilenis and Silene species. Xamilenis species did not form monophyletic clade in the ITS tree. They were closely related with Silene species from subgenus Siphonomorpha. Synapomorphicindelsspecific for Xamilenis were not observedin intron trnL. Conclusion. Conception Xamilenis as the segregate genus is not confirmed by molecular phylogeny data.
